Understanding Pedal and Cleat Systems
Before addressing the compatibility question, it’s essential to understand the basics of pedal and cleat systems. Clipless pedals, despite the name, actually *clip* into the cycling shoes, providing a secure connection that allows cyclists to transfer power more efficiently than with traditional flat pedals. This connection is achieved through cleats, which are attached to the soles of the cycling shoes and interact with the pedal mechanism.
Different manufacturers use different designs for their pedal and cleat systems. These designs vary in several key aspects:
- Cleat attachment mechanism: The way the cleat locks into the pedal.
- Cleat material: The material used for the cleat (e.g., plastic, metal).
- Float: The amount of rotational movement allowed by the cleat within the pedal.
- Entry and exit: The ease with which the cyclist can clip in and out of the pedals.
Each system has its own advantages and disadvantages, influencing factors such as power transfer, comfort, and ease of use. The two most popular systems are Look Keo and Shimano SPD-SL.
The Look Keo System
Look, a French company, is a pioneer in clipless pedal technology. The Keo system is one of their most popular road cycling pedal systems. Key features of the Keo system include:
- Cleat design: Keo cleats come in various versions, offering different levels of float (the amount of rotational movement allowed by the cleat within the pedal). This float can affect knee comfort.
- Material: Keo cleats are typically made of plastic, which helps with weight reduction and can provide some flexibility for easier entry and exit.
- Pedal body: Look pedals are known for their lightweight designs, often utilizing carbon fiber or composite materials.
- Float options: Keo cleats are available with 0, 4.5, or 9 degrees of float, allowing cyclists to choose the level of freedom that best suits their needs.
- Ease of entry and exit: Keo pedals are designed to offer relatively easy entry and exit, which is a significant factor for both beginners and experienced riders.

The Shimano Spd-Sl System
Shimano, a Japanese company, is a dominant force in the cycling industry, and its SPD-SL (Shimano Pedaling Dynamics – Super Light) system is a highly regarded road cycling pedal system. Key features of the SPD-SL system include:
- Cleat design: SPD-SL cleats are typically larger than Keo cleats, providing a larger contact area with the pedal.
- Material: SPD-SL cleats are made of durable plastic.
- Pedal body: Shimano pedals come in various levels, from entry-level to high-end, often incorporating features such as wide platforms for improved power transfer and stability.
- Float options: SPD-SL cleats are available with different float options, usually 0, 2, or 6 degrees.
- Durability: Shimano pedals are known for their durability and reliability, often lasting for years with proper maintenance.
The SPD-SL system is widely used by cyclists of all levels, from recreational riders to professional racers. Its robust design and wide availability make it a popular choice.

The Compatibility Question: Can Keo Cleats Work with Shimano Pedals?
The short answer is: **No, Look Keo cleats are not directly compatible with Shimano SPD-SL pedals.** The designs of the cleats and pedals are fundamentally different, and they are not designed to interface with each other. Attempting to force them together would be unsafe and ineffective.
Here’s why:
- Cleat shape and attachment: Keo cleats have a unique shape and attachment mechanism that is specific to Look pedals. Shimano SPD-SL pedals have a different cleat interface. The cleats simply won’t fit into the pedal’s retention system.
- Retention mechanism: The way the cleat locks into the pedal is different between the two systems. Keo pedals use a different spring and locking mechanism compared to SPD-SL pedals.
- Contact area: The contact area between the cleat and the pedal is designed to optimize power transfer. Using an incompatible cleat would compromise this contact area, leading to inefficient power transfer and potential instability.
- Safety: Attempting to force incompatible components together can lead to the cleat disengaging unexpectedly, causing a fall and potential injury.

What About Adapters or Workarounds?
You might be tempted to search for adapters or workarounds that claim to make Keo cleats compatible with Shimano pedals. However, these solutions are generally not recommended for the following reasons:
- Safety risks: Adapters often compromise the secure connection between the cleat and the pedal. They may not provide adequate retention, increasing the risk of the cleat unexpectedly releasing.
- Inefficiency: Adapters can introduce play and instability, leading to a loss of power transfer efficiency.
- Durability concerns: Adapters may be made of materials that are not as durable as the original components, potentially leading to premature wear and failure.
- Warranty issues: Using non-recommended adapters could void the warranty on your pedals or shoes.
While some aftermarket products might promise compatibility, it’s crucial to prioritize safety and performance. Stick with the components designed to work together.

Alternatives to Consider
If you’re looking for different options, consider these pedal systems:
- Shimano SPD: Shimano SPD is a two-bolt cleat system, commonly used for mountain biking and commuting. It offers excellent walkability and ease of entry. While not directly compatible with Keo, it’s a popular alternative for those seeking a different experience.
- Time pedals: Time pedals are another popular road cycling option, known for their unique cleat design and ease of use. They offer good power transfer and float options.
- Crank Brothers: Crank Brothers pedals are often used for mountain biking and gravel riding. They are known for their easy entry and mud-shedding capabilities.

Proper Installation and Maintenance

Installation:
- Shoe preparation: Ensure your cycling shoes have the correct mounting holes for your chosen cleat system.
- Cleat positioning: Carefully position the cleats on your shoes, taking into account your foot alignment and cleat float preferences. Many cyclists start with the cleat centered and adjust from there. Consider seeking advice from a professional bike fitter.
- Torque specifications: Tighten the cleat bolts to the manufacturer’s recommended torque specifications to prevent them from loosening during use.
- Pedal installation: Install the pedals onto your crank arms, using the correct tools and torque specifications. Use grease on the pedal threads to prevent seizing.
Maintenance:
- Regular inspection: Inspect your cleats and pedals regularly for wear and tear.
- Cleaning: Keep your cleats and pedals clean to ensure smooth engagement and disengagement.
- Lubrication: Periodically lubricate the pedal mechanisms, following the manufacturer’s instructions.
- Cleat replacement: Replace cleats when they show significant wear, as this can affect the security of your connection and your power transfer.
By following these steps, you can ensure your pedal and cleat system functions properly and lasts for many rides.
Troubleshooting Common Issues
Here are some common issues related to clipless pedals and their troubleshooting tips:
- Difficulty clipping in or out: This could be due to incorrect cleat positioning, worn cleats, or issues with the pedal mechanism. Adjust cleat position, replace worn cleats, or lubricate the pedal mechanism.
- Unintended cleat release: This can be caused by worn cleats, incorrect cleat tension, or loose cleat bolts. Replace worn cleats, adjust the pedal tension, and tighten the cleat bolts.
- Knee pain: Knee pain can be caused by incorrect cleat positioning or insufficient float. Experiment with cleat positioning and consider using cleats with more float. Consult with a bike fitter.
- Pedal play: Pedal play can be caused by worn pedal bearings. Replace the pedals or have them serviced by a professional.
Addressing these issues promptly can ensure a more comfortable and efficient cycling experience.
